Discover Cause Coffee

If you’re driving through De Soto, Kansas, and craving a cozy spot with great coffee and genuine community vibes, Cause Coffee at 33180 W 83rd St, De Soto, KS 66018, United States, is the kind of place you’ll want to pull over for. I stopped in on a chilly morning after hearing a few glowing reviews from locals, and honestly, it felt less like visiting a café and more like stepping into a neighborhood gathering space.

The first thing that struck me was the warm, welcoming atmosphere. Natural light fills the room, and the décor blends rustic charm with modern touches-wooden tables, comfortable seating, and just enough quiet corners to get some work done. I’ve worked remotely from coffee shops across Kansas, and this one stands out because it balances productivity and comfort. Within minutes of sitting down with my laptop and a latte, I noticed how many regulars the baristas greeted by name. That kind of familiarity says a lot about a place.

Let’s talk about the menu. Cause Coffee offers a thoughtful lineup of espresso drinks, drip coffee, cold brew, teas, and seasonal specialties. I ordered a classic cappuccino and a breakfast sandwich. The cappuccino had a rich crema and smooth microfoam, a clear sign the barista understands proper extraction and milk steaming. According to the Specialty Coffee Association, optimal espresso extraction depends on precise water temperature and pressure, and you can taste when a shop gets it right. Here, the balance between acidity and sweetness was spot-on-no bitterness, no burnt aftertaste.

The food menu is simple but satisfying. You’ll find pastries, breakfast burritos, sandwiches, and light lunch options. On my second visit, I tried one of their signature paninis paired with an iced latte. The bread was toasted perfectly-crispy outside, soft inside-and the ingredients tasted fresh. It’s the kind of meal that feels homemade rather than mass-produced. Friends of mine who live nearby mentioned that the café often updates its offerings and collaborates with local bakers, which adds variety and supports other small businesses in the area.

What makes this café especially meaningful is its mission-driven approach. The name itself reflects a purpose beyond serving coffee. Many community members have shared stories in reviews about how the business supports local initiatives and charitable causes. In small towns like De Soto, businesses that give back tend to become anchors of the community. Research from the U.S. Small Business Administration consistently shows that locally owned establishments contribute significantly to regional economic growth, and you can see that principle in action here.

From an expertise standpoint, the staff clearly understands specialty coffee. During one visit, I asked about their beans, and the barista explained the roast profile and origin in detail-without making it overly technical. That ability to explain complex concepts in a clear, friendly way builds trust. They talked about sourcing beans with care and ensuring consistency in grind size and brew time. For coffee lovers who appreciate transparency, that level of knowledge matters.

Customer reviews online frequently highlight the friendly service and relaxed atmosphere. One reviewer described it as home away from home, which perfectly captures the feeling. Another mentioned it’s a favorite meeting spot for church groups, students, and local professionals. The location at 33180 W 83rd St is easy to access, with convenient parking, making it practical for quick stops as well as longer visits.

Of course, like any small café, seating can fill up quickly during peak morning hours. If you’re planning a meeting or need a quiet place to focus, arriving a bit earlier helps. Still, the steady flow of customers is a testament to its popularity and quality.

In a world full of chain coffee shops, Cause Coffee offers something more personal. It combines carefully crafted drinks, a welcoming menu, and a genuine sense of purpose. Whether you’re stopping in for a quick espresso, browsing local reviews before choosing your next brunch spot, or simply looking for a comfortable place to unwind, this De Soto gem delivers a consistently satisfying experience.

  • Stumbled upon this place while passing through the area, and what timing did we have! We walked in and there was a crowd of people so large we almost left. Thankfully we didn't, because we got to see how neat this place is. There was a "Caffeine Crawl" group ahead of us but the line actually moved really fast, and we shockingly didn't have to wait too long for our food and drinks. The staff was really nice and we loved the unique twists on classic menu items. They do not brew their own coffee beans here but have a partnership with Messenger Coffee in KC. The coffee was fine, but we especially enjoyed our food. The atmosphere was very unique - adorable house with a fireplace and cozy chairs (porch swing, outdoor seating, bar stools, a couch, you name it). They also have some surprises to the space if you explore. ;) While we waited for our order, the owner spoke to the group ahead of us and we got to hear about how/why the place was started and wow! What a cool story. The owner has done this, not for any income, but as a passion project on the side of her job as a way to give back to her community. They host a lot of events & meetups here it sounds like - basketball, concerts/musical events. So unique! I recommend checking this place out - a cozy spot that contributes to others? Win win.
